Philip Jamieson's Gear
In preparation for the upcoming Underoath tour, Philip Jamieson included the MXR M116 Fullbore Metal in his revamped setup, as shown in his Instagram post.
"Biggest addition here is the @tcelectronic Ditto X4 - finally a loop pedal that does everything I've always wanted and then some with bonehead simple presentation and more single tap execution than the X2 for less messing around on stage. Feels sturdy… Will see how she holds up out there but optimistic…"

During the Premier Guitar Rig Rundown video from September the 2nd 2020, Phil is interviewed by Chris Kies and whilst discussing his gain stages he states that he uses the Stymon Sunset as one of his drives.
"Right now on the board I've got the Strymon Sunset which I like for a lot of Different reasons.... The advantage that the Sunset has is that you can get two distortions either series, parallel... you can blend these in..."
